You do not need a timing source to use an RTCM if you don’t want to vote. That’s called mix mode. 

Looks like you have things set up correctly. Not sure why your getting that message. Have you reset both the RTCM and asterisk?

You probably don’t need nodeemp

I am trying to get a Single RTCM with no GPS to work in simple mode. Does there need to be a gps for a timing source even if I am not using the voting function at all?

I am getting this error in asterisks-
WARNING[2368]: chan_voter.c:4511 voter_reader: Voter client master timing source mobile1 attempting to authenticate as mix client!! 

_____________________
Here is my voter.conf-
[general]
port = 667
buflen = 500
password = DCA

[1995]
buflen = 800
mobile1 = DCAradios,transmit,nodeemp
